We predict the branching ratios of Z -> e^{\pm} \mu^{\pm}, Z -> e^{\pm} \tau^{\pm} and Z -> \mu^{\pm} \tau^{\pm} decays in the model III version of the two Higgs doublet model, with the inclusion of one and two spatial non-universal extra dimensions. We observe that the the branching ratios are not sensitive to a single extra dimension, however, this sensitivity is considerably large for two extra dimensions.
